The 3 months correlation between Calvert and Siit is 0.91.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ding Calvert High Yield and Siit Small Cap in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on Siit Small Cap and Calvert High is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Calvert High Yield are associated (or correlated) with Siit Small.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Siit Small Cap has no effect on the direction of Calvert High i.e., Calvert High and Siit Small go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Calvert High and Siit Small

The main advantage of trading using opposite Calvert High and Siit Small posit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Calvert High position performs unexpectedly, Siit Small can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Siit Small will offset losses from the drop in Siit Small's long position.
The idea behind Calvert High Yield and Siit Small Cap p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
